1. Elements to Consider When Buying a Comfy Sofa
When looking for a sofa, personal preferences, area constraints, and way of life requirements can substantially influence the choice. Below are important aspects to consider:
| Factor | Description |
|---|---|
| Size | Procedure your space to make sure the sofa fits easily. Consider height, length, and width. |
| Product | Look for upholstery that fits your lifestyle, including material type, sturdiness, and ease of cleansing. |
| Style | Pick a style that complements your home decor-- modern-day, traditional, or transitional. |
| Convenience Level | Evaluate the sofa for comfort, considering cushion firmness, depth, and seat height. |
| Spending plan | Set a cost variety that accommodates quality without jeopardizing convenience. |
| Functionality | Consider if the sofa will be used for lounging, sleeping, hosting guests, or individual use. |
2. Popular Sofa Styles in the UK
The UK uses a variety of sofa styles, each with its distinct beauty and functionality. Here are a few of the most popular options:
| Style | Description | Perfect For |
|---|---|---|
| Chesterfield | Traditional design with deep button tufting and rolled arms. | Standard homes |
| Mid-Century Modern | Smooth lines and minimalist aesthetics, frequently featuring tapered legs. | Contemporary and diverse décor |
| Sectional | Versatile modular style that can be reorganized to fit the area. | Large households or open living locations |
| Sofa Bed | Multi-functional design that transforms into a bed for visitors. | Studio apartments or guest spaces |
| Material Sofa | Soft upholstery that provides convenience and heat. | Cozy living areas |
| Leather Sofa | Durable and simple to tidy, readily available in various designs and colors. | Modern homes |

4. Upkeep Tips for Your Sofa
To keep your comfortable sofa looking fresh and new, correct maintenance is necessary. Here are some suggestions:
- Regular Cleaning: Vacuum routinely to remove dust and debris. For material sofas, consider a lint roller for pet hair.
- Spot Clean Stains: Address spills instantly with a wet fabric and a mild fabric cleaner. Constantly examine for specific cleansing guidelines.
- Use Throws and Cushions: Protect your sofa with throws or ornamental cushions, including both security and design.
- Prevent Direct Sunlight: Position your sofa away from direct sunlight to avoid fading and damage to fabrics.
5. Often Asked Questions
Q1: How do I understand which sofa is the ideal size for my living room?
A1: Measure the dimensions of your home and strategy your layout. It's usually recommended to leave at least 30 cm (1 foot) of area around the sofa for easy movement.
Q2: What products are best for a family-friendly sofa?
A2: Look for long lasting materials like leather, microfiber, or firmly woven fabrics that are stain-resistant and easy to clean.
Q3: Is it worth purchasing a higher-end sofa?
A3: While it may be more costly, a quality sofa often offers much better comfort, resilience, and aesthetic appeal, making it a rewarding financial investment.
Q4: How often should I replace my sofa?
A4: Generally, sofas ought to be replaced every 7-15 years, depending upon use, material quality, and wear.
Q5: How can I make my sofa more comfortable?
A5: Add cushions, tosses, or a soft blanket for additional convenience. Choosing ergonomic designs that fit your body shape can also improve convenience.
